Preview

Right then, let's talk about the big one on Monday night. The league leaders, Arsenal, welcoming an Aston Villa side that's won ten on the bounce. It doesn't get much tastier than this, does it?

Arsenal are sitting pretty at the top with 42 points, but don't let that fool you into thinking this is a foregone conclusion. Their last ten games show seven wins, two draws, and just one loss. That loss? A 2-1 defeat away to… you guessed it, Aston Villa, just a few weeks back on December 6th. That'll be fresh in the memory. At home, they're a proper force, winning five of their last six here, scoring goals for fun – 2-1 over Brighton, 4-1 against Tottenham, and even a 3-1 win over Bayern Munich. They're conceding less than a goal a game at the Emirates too.

But hold your horses. Let's talk about Villa. Ten wins from ten. One hundred percent. That's not a fluke, that's a statement. They've gone to Chelsea and won 2-1, beaten Manchester United 2-1 at home, and put four past Brighton in a 4-3 thriller on the road. Their away form is frightening: five wins from five, scoring an average of 2.6 goals but also letting in 1.6. They don't do boring, that's for sure.

When these two last met, Villa came out on top 2-1. The head-to-head record is fairly even overall, with Arsenal just ahead, but at the Emirates, it's two wins, a draw, and a loss for the Gunners. So there's no fear factor for the visitors.

Looking at the numbers, this has goals written all over it. Arsenal's games have seen both teams score in 7 of their last 10. Villa's? A whopping 8 out of 10. When Villa play away, they score (2.6 per game) but they also concede (1.6 per game). Arsenal at home score 2.33. Put simply, both nets are likely to ripple.
